Battery Replacement
When the batteries are weak, the POWER indicator will start flickering and become faint, or the playback sound will be distorted or unstable.
In such a case, replace all the batteries with new ones. For battery life, see “Specifications”.

Note
When two types of equipment are connected to the system and are played at the same time, the sound from both of them will come out of the speakers.
When you wish to play only one equipment, make sure that the other equipment is turned off or its volume is turned down.

Press the POWER switch (¯ ON).
The POWER indicator lights up.
Adjust the VOLUME control.
Press the IBB switch (¯ ON) to reinforce the bass.
Turn off the MEGABASS (Walkman) or BASS BOOST (Discman, etc.) function as it may cause sound distortion.
Press the switch again (¿ OFF) to cancel the bass boost function.
After listening, press the POWER switch (¿ OFF/ DIRECT).
The POWER indicator goes off.
Listening to the sound without the built-in amplifier
Set the POWER switch (¿OFF/DIRECT). In this case, the VOLUME control and the IBB switch do not operate. Adjust the volume with the connected equipment.
